Star Jumps
Synopsis
Winner of the 2010 Prime Minister’s Literary Award for Children's Books
A warm narrative verse-novel about a family’s life on the farm during harsh times.A poignant verse novel depicting the joys and heartbreaks of a farming family as they struggle to cope with the devastating effects of long term drought.Told through the eyes of Ruby, day to day farm life involves playing in grassy paddocks with siblings, doing jobs and helping out, and witnessing birth, death and sacrifice.The family are devastated when they have to sell off some of their herd, but in the spirit of hope it is Ruby who tries in her own small way to help the family by making miniature bales of hay.* A powerful, moving and vividly realised verse-novel from the author of Ratwhiskers and Me. * Explores the joys and hardship of life on a farm from a unique child’s point of view. * Great educational resource, perfect for use in schools.Books by Lorraine Marwood
